Purpose of the job
The Project Industrialization Engineer is responsible to industrialize the maintenance, renovation/modernisation or warranty activity at the Depot, Repair Centre or Production site(s) in order to secure the production deliverables.
Responsibilities
Analyze the requirements described in the maintenance plan.
Draft and validate process documentation (Standard Operation Sheet).
Identify necessary tools and materials, from the definition of technical specifications to field validation.
Organize the layout (facilities, workstations, flow of materials/people, number of operators, civil works).
Validate, with the project team, the optimal strategy to implement to maximize the saturation of production resources.
Organize all maintenance activities in line with Alstom standard requirements (sequence of activities, cycle time, delivery times, packaging, workstation ergonomics, skills, EHS constraints and Quality requirements).
Document management on SAP Railsys (task list, materials list, tools list).
Validate the defined processes on the field with the operations team.
Manage suppliers for the creation of the main equipment.
Analyze and identify actions aimed at improving project performance.
Respect assigned budget.
Develop business cases to evaluate investment plans and implement Make or Buy strategies.
